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17632 6025700 915623426
10816 1425182 5497
10816 1425182 5497
0565722 45 53
All about undefined
Interested in learning more?
10816 1425182 5497
0565722 45 53
See more
84560890893 36 05386
2769499 666 782933 3166903 61
See more
14953812371 954 59331813
2278 67823 080 925
See more